Mate thanks for the compliment   :notme: 
 

 

The only difference is that the OEM camera gets the switching voltage from the BCM .
In my version, the camera gets the voltage from terminal 15 on the rear wiper .

@aki78

 

Q1= yes you can install any camera with a Composite Signal (FBAS) to Pin 6 & 12

 

Maybe you must update the Amundsen for a transparent PDC Screen on the right side, that the same problem with the Columbus < SW0292.

 

Q2= the guidance lines are integrated in the camera.

 

 

But important !! The Infotainment System must be integrated the Handfree-Modul! 

 

You can coding the 5F, but you have no Video In port without a Handsfree Modul.

The difference you see in the image at the old software version of the rear base of the park distance control is black and transparent with the new software version to also see the complete range of the camera .

 

You have SW0435 =) 

 

 

The navigation system Amundsen (SW <435) and the Radio Bolero (SW <0435), does not work due to software by hiding the parking aid correctly. While the right settings panel hides itself autonomously, the left side is not hidden on the monitor.

.....and success! :)

I have the video output of my camera on the screen :)

I used DIY tools, copy of theese: http://www.aliexpress.com/item/Bluetooth-Kit-Microphone-MIC-Set-Cable-Adapter-with-Radio-Removal-Tools-for-VW-RNS315-RNS510-MFD3/32275339068.html

The multimedia unit does not support PAL output (result: B/W screen). I switched my camera to NTSC and it's fine.

I think I will order a wireless backup camera kit.

There's enough space for the wireless unit behind the unit.

Hi, yes it work with the Bolero, but you must test it on the same way, as you do.

Bolero must be integrated the handsefree modul for Video-In.

Without PDC... Mhh coding the 5F an test ist, in Germany all 03 have PDC.
